The MC3419 Evaluation Board GENERAL DESCRIPTION The MC3419 is a small form factor, integrated digital output 3-axis accelerometer with a feature set optimized for cell phones and IoT product motion sensing. Applications include user interface control, gaming motion input, electronic compass tilt compensation for cell phones, game controllers, remote controls and portable media products. sensor data shortly comes out in raw data count and SI unit accelerometer measurements. An easy-to-use demonstration on EV3419A using the Arduino platform is depicted in this document. MC3419 FEATURES Range, Sampling & Power       The MC3419 features a dedicated motion block which implements embedded algorithms to support “any motion” and shake detection, tilt/flip and tilt 35 position detection. The EV3419A is a prebuilt circuit board with MC3419 LGA-12 3-axes sensor. The MC3419 has internal sample rate from 0.5 to 1000 samples / second and measures acceleration with a wide usage range, from +/-2g up to +/-16g, and 16-bit high precision ADC output, which is easy to fit on top of the microcontroller, such as an Arduino. The accelerometer communicates via I2C/SPI and gives out motion detection or sample acquisition conditions to trigger an interrupt toward an MCU. Quick Start Guide and Demo ±2,4,8,12 or 16g range 16-bit single sample resolution 16-bit resolution with FIFO 0.5 to 1000 Hz Output Data Rate 4 μA typical Standby current Low typical active current Simple System Integration      I2C interface, up to 1 MHz SPI Interface, up to 10 MHz 2×2×0.92 mm 12-pin LGA package Single-chip 3D silicon MEMS RoHS compliant The sensor data is easily readable by connecting DVDD to 3.3V, GND to ground, and SCL/SDA pins to your Arduino I2C clock and data pin respectively.
